Why do newspapers turn yellow over time?
Newspapers turn yellow over time because they contain lignin, a ...
Newspapers turn yellow over time because they contain lignin, a substance in wood that oxidates when exposed to air and light. Learn more about lignin and paper processing in this episode of BrainStuff.
